TBR-7VT ROUND ANTI-TANK GRENADE
The 40mm TBR-7VT round, armed with the TBR-7T anti-tank grenade, is designed for use with the RPG-7 launcher. Featuring a tandem shaped-charge warhead, it is engineered to defeat modern armored vehicles equipped with explosive reactive armor (ERA). The TBR-7VT delivers superior penetration and destructive capability compared to earlier PG-7 series rounds, ensuring reliable performance in contemporary anti-armor operations. Its combination of accuracy, power, and adaptability makes it a critical asset for battlefield effectiveness.

Key Specifications |
||
|
Capabilities: |
This ammunition is specifically engineered to defeat hostile armored vehicles, including those equipped with Explosive Reactive Armor (ERA), as well as mechanized troops and manpower located in field or urban shelters. |
|
|
Design: |
The round features a tandem-shaped-charge warhead, designed to initiate ERA blocks from a safe range before the main warhead strikes the armored vehicle's hull. |
|
|
Specifications: |
The grenade launcher caliber is 40mm, while the main warhead caliber is 93mm, with a total round weight of approximately 3.23 kg. |

Technical Components |
||
|
Warhead: |
High-Explosive Anti-Tank (HEAT). |
|
|
Sustainer Motor: |
Provides propulsion after launch. |
|
|
Propellant Charge: |
Typically, a separate component like the CP-73 used to launch the grenade. |
|
|
Fuze: |
Often utilizes piezoelectric fuzes (e.g., VP-22 or AF78) for initiation upon impact. |

TECHNICAL INFORMATION |
||
|
Grenade Launcher caliber |
40 mm |
|
|
Main Warhead caliber |
93 mm |
|
|
Precursor Warhead Caliber |
50 mm |
|
|
Round weight |
3.23 k |
|
|
Grenade weight |
2.84 kg |
|
|
Propellant charge weight |
0.39 kg |
|
|
Muzzle velocity |
90 m/s |
|
|
Direct fire range |
200 m |
|
|
Maximum range |
2000 m |
|
|
Sighting Range |
250 m |
|
|
Armor Penetration After Reactive Armor |
500 m |
|
|
Safe operational temperature range |
from -40°C to +50°C |
|
|
Rate of fire |
4-6 rounds/min |
